Enjoying Movies
Sharpening the Pictures
(SHARPNESS)
You can enhance the outlines of images to
produce a sharper picture.
1
Press DISPLAY during playback
(when playing a DATA CD/DATA
DVD, press twice).
The Control Menu appears.
2
Press
X
/
x
to select
(SHARPNESS), then press ENTER.
The options for “SHARPNESS” appear.
3
Press
X
/
x
to select a level.
• 1: enhances the outline.
• 2: enhances the outline more than 1.
4
Press ENTER.
The selected setting takes effect.
To cancel the “SHARPNESS” setting
Select “OFF” in step 3.
Note
This setting is not effective if you connect the player
via the LINE OUT (VIDEO) or S VIDEO OUT jack
and select “PROGRESSIVE AUTO” or
“PROGRESSIVE VIDEO” by using the
PROGRESSIVE button on the front panel.
